    Frequently asked questions

    How much do Urban and Regional Planners make per hour in Birmingham?

    The median hourly wage for Urban and Regional Planners in Birmingham, AL is $38.00, based on BLS OEWS 2025 data. Top earners (90th percentile) make $63.21 or more per hour.

    Is Birmingham above or below average for Urban and Regional Planners salaries?

    The median Urban and Regional Planners salary in Birmingham, AL is 5.6% below the national median of $83,720. The national figure is from BLS OEWS 2025 data covering all US metropolitan areas.

    What is the entry-level salary for Urban and Regional Planners in Birmingham?

    Entry-level Urban and Regional Planners (10th percentile) earn around $45,850 per year in Birmingham, AL. The 25th percentile — typically workers with 1–3 years of experience — earn approximately $63,050.
